逐步指南
1. 选择一个交易所
研究并选择一个在中国运营并支持Notcoin交易的加密货币交易所。考虑费用、安全性和用户评价等因素。

需要注意的事项
在购买Notcoin时,选择一个信誉良好、易于使用且费用合理的交易所非常重要。完成这一步后,务必将您的加密货币转移到硬件钱包中。这样,无论该交易所发生什么情况,您的加密货币都将安全无忧。
